Carters Get Rich - Season 1

Season 1

Episodes

Episode 1
The family get news of their windfall and Tony tries to retain some sense of normalcy by continuing plans for family bonfire night.

Episode 2
Liz and Tony go away for the night leaving hapless Oliver in charge. Harry throws a house party that quickly gets out of hand.

Episode 3
Tony decides it's time to teach his millionaire son the value of money. Liz and Ellie get caught in a sticky situation when they check out a luxury mansion.

Episode 4
The house gets hectic when tech billionaire Trent and his entourage come to stay. Plus, the school disco puts Harry in a predicament. James Van Der Beek stars.

Episode 5
Concerned that Harry needs a break from technology, Tony signs the two of them up to the Wildboys' Wilderness Survival Group.

Episode 6
Harry and Honc are in trouble when a boy Harry met at computer camp claims he had a hand in inventing the app.
